一、函数基础??1、返回值:如果某个函数没有显式的return返回值,默认它的返回值为undefined
??2、参数:内建变量arguments,能返回函数所接收的所有参数
????
??3、预定义(内建)函数 —— isNaN:
????a、检测parseInt / parseFloat调用是否成功。
????
????b、NaN不存在等值的概念, 也就是说表达式NaN === Na...
分类:
编程语言 时间:
2016-04-26 19:49:01
阅读次数:
148
字符串转换为数字的方法: ①Number():空字符串为0,对象先调用valueOf(),如果返回NaN,调用toString()方法 ②parseInt():空字符串为NaN,可以进行其他进制到十进制的转换 ③parseFloat():只识别十进制,但是可以将一个科学计数法表示的数字表示成整数 勿 ...
分类:
其他好文 时间:
2016-04-24 17:13:30
阅读次数:
135
js弱类型: 原始数据类型按值传送,其他数据类型按引用传送 变量可以根据所赋的值改变类型,原始类型之间可以类型转换(toString(),parseInt(),parseFloat(),双重‘非’转变为布尔值) http://i.cnblogs.com/EditPosts.aspx?opt=1 函数 ...
分类:
Web程序 时间:
2016-04-19 14:12:12
阅读次数:
248
Number,parseInt,parseFloat函数
分类:
其他好文 时间:
2016-03-22 12:26:34
阅读次数:
131
JS中字符串和数字之间的转换 1.三种显示转换 Number(); parseInt(); parseFloat(); 2.隐式转换 + 200+'3'转化为字符串 -*/% '200'-3转化为数字 ++ -- 转化为数字 >< 数字比较字符串比较 !取反 把右边的数据类型转化为布尔值
分类:
Web程序 时间:
2016-03-21 12:13:49
阅读次数:
153
①使用parseInt/parseFloat(在ECMAScript6中是Number.parseInt/Number.parseFloat) ②使用‘+’运算符 虽然两种方式都可以将字符串转换为数字,但是明显转换的方式不一样。使用parseInt/parseFloat这种方式进行字符串到数字的转换
分类:
编程语言 时间:
2016-03-17 16:14:57
阅读次数:
175
parseint:会认识一些字符+、-、空格,其他的就会截止譬如23hudhchauch结果为:23,对于boollen类型不能转换为1或是0. number:是对整体的转换。对true的转换为1. 显式类型转换(强制类型转换):Number()parseInt()parseFloat() 隐式类型
分类:
其他好文 时间:
2016-03-10 23:18:13
阅读次数:
243
1.类型转换: 分为自动转换和强制转换,一般用强制转换。 其他类型转换为整数:parseint(); 其他类型转换为小数:parsefloat(); 判断是否是一个合法的数字类型:isNaN(); 是数字的话返回false,不是数字的话返回ture。 示例: 需要将prompt放进isNaN方法内
分类:
Web程序 时间:
2016-03-09 15:54:22
阅读次数:
183
Math()函数: x的y次方:Math.pow(x,y) 取小数点后两位:num.toFixed(2) 数据类型转换: 字符串转换为数字:parseInt(num)转换为整数;parseFloat(num)转换为浮点数;
分类:
Web程序 时间:
2016-03-02 12:47:34
阅读次数:
210
字符串转换数字 var a = '1'; console.log(+a); console.log(a++); console.log(-a+3); console.log(parseInt(a)); console.log(parseFloat(a)); console.log(Number(a)
分类:
编程语言 时间:
2016-03-02 09:31:26
阅读次数:
138